Chief Minister Drought Relief Scheme
At a Glance
Scheme Category
Agriculture,Rural & Environment,Financial assistance,Climate change
Target Beneficiaries
Individual
Brief Description
The Chief Minister Drought Relief Scheme aims to provide relief and financial assistance to families affected by drought in designated areas. The scheme ensures financial security, livelihood support, and basic resources for drought-hit communities.
Benefit Type
Cash
Eligibility Criteria
1. The applicant should be a farmer. 1. The farmer’s crops should be damaged due to drought. 1. The families should be residing officially declared drought-hit areas.
Application Mode
Online - via CSC
Application Process
Step 1: The applicant should gather copies of the necessary documents needed to apply for the concerned scheme. Step 2: The applicant should visit the nearest Common Service Center (CSC) and complete the Biometric Verification Process. Step 3: The applicant should ensure that the CSC agent completes all mandatory fields in the application form and uploads copies of all required documents. Step 4: Request a receipt or acknowledgment from the concerned authority to whom the application has been submitted. Ensure that the receipt contains essential details such as the date and time of submission, and a unique identification number (if applicable).
Required Documents
- - Aadhaar Card
- - Bank Passbook
- - Voter Id
- - Land Receipt
FAQs
What is the Jharkhand Drought Relief Scheme?
It is a state government scheme providing financial assistance to farmer families in drought-affected areas.
Who is eligible for this scheme?
Farmers residing in one of the 226 drought-affected blocks in Jharkhand.
How much financial aid is provided?
Each eligible farmer family receives ₹3,500 as immediate drought relief.
Which areas are covered under the scheme?
22 districts in Jharkhand, excluding East Singhbhum and Simdega, with 226 affected blocks.
Is this scheme applicable for non-farmer families?
No, it is exclusively for farmer families affected by drought.
What is the purpose of the scheme?
To provide immediate financial assistance to mitigate the economic impact of drought on farmers.
What role does the agricultural department play?
It assesses drought conditions and ensures the disbursement of relief funds.
How many farmers are expected to benefit from the scheme?
Over 30,00,000/- farmer families are estimated to benefit from this scheme.
Are there any income criteria for applying?
Preference is given to families below the poverty line or with limited income.
What role does local administration play in the scheme?
Local administration is responsible for application processing, verification, and resource distribution.
